7-yr-old shot dead by bandits, others hit by stray bullet, kidnapped
Bandits struck at Paikon Basa community in Gurdi ward of Abaji Area Council of Abuja, killing a seven-year-old boy identified as Ayuba alongside others hit with stray bullets.
According to residents, the criminals invaded the area, carrying sophisticated weapons invaded the community on Friday night.
A man and his wife were also hit by stray bullets.
No fewer than four people were abducted four residents and raided some shops where they carted away food stuffs.
The district head of Gulida, Abubakar Sadauna, confirmed the incident to our reporter via telephone.
He said the couple who were shot had been taken to a private hospital for treatment in Gwagwalada.
“I later received information over the weekend that two among the four kidnapped victims, later escaped from the abductors den,” he said.
He said the Yaba police division headquarters had been informed about the attack, adding that the police went to the scene and saw the corpse of the 7 year-old boy before it was buried.
